We start our tour at the Riva, the promenade of Split. Through the Bronze City Gate we enter the basement of the palace. The vaulted cellars are intact and very well preserved after more than 1700 years. Then we move on to the sacral part of the palace, the Perystil and the Cathedral, which was once Diocletian's mausoleum. The pagan temple of Jupiter became a baptistery in the 7th century. We will walk along the Cardo, the former main street of the palace and admire the Golden Gate. Then we will move on through the old town, to the Pjaca and the fruit market. Marvel at the rich offer at the fish market and, if you wish, treat yourself to a coffee or drink at the Procurative Square, where our tour ends. Arriving in NP Krka accompanied by a tourist guide, you will visit the Jaruga hydroelectric plant - the oldest hydroelectric plant in Europe and the second in the world. After time spent in the park, our guide will accompany you on a boat ride which is really the highlight of the day. When getting off the boat you arrive in Skradin, a city that is one of the oldest in our area and the capital for Roman army drills. After relex in Skradin we will be hosted by one of the most famouse village family vineyards in Dalmatia. You’ll taste the wines and extra virgin olive oils made exclusively from the indigenous grape and olive varieties of the Skradin region as well as liqueurs made with high quality grape brandy and wild foraged fruits and herbs. Your private tour guide will meet you at the arranged time and place and take you to Medjugorje by a sedan car or a minivan. Medjugorje has become one of the most popular places in the Balkans. A group of children, back in 1981, excitedly and persistently claimed to have seen a vision of Blessed Virgin Mary up on a hill above their village. Some witness to miraculous effects experienced in Medjugorje, whereas others claim that a personal conversion took place. The climb up the Apparition Hill is somewhat challenging, but if you take your time and walk carefully, it may well be the highlight of your pilgrimage. Nevertheless, many report being invigorated and profoundly strengthened by the endeavor.

Experience the beauty and diversity of islands nearby on full-day islands tour. We will have two short stops. First one is in front of lighthouse Čelica and second short stop is islet Kljuda where you can swim and there is a possibility to see a black rabbit that lives on this islet. Vela Rina bay on island Drvenik Mali will amaze you. This sandy beach has blue turquoise color of the sea. It is a perfect place to enjoy swimming and snorkeling. Small picturesque village Maslinica on island Šolta is surrounded by seven small islands, each one more beautiful than the other. In Maslinica you can take time to have a coffee, lunch or swimming on the beautiful pebble beaches in Maslinica. Our last location is famous Blue Lagoon on island Drvenik Veli. Lagoon colour is amazing blue-green turquoise and this nature makes this place hard to resist. Blue Lagoon is a natural habitat of dolphins. We can not promise that you will see them, but maybe it will be your lucky day.
